Summary

Codefresh has introduced several significant enhancements to its platform in conjunction with the removal of its Docker registry, aiming to improve traceability and flexibility in pipeline workflows and artifact storage. Key features include the new Image API and an enhanced pipeline build step, designed to provide full traceability from source code commits to production deployment, thus allowing users to track the entire software lifecycle within a single platform. Codefresh supports multiple cloud environments and external Docker registries, providing a centralized dashboard that displays images from all connected registries, which eliminates the need for users to check multiple platforms. Additionally, Codefresh has updated its auto-push behavior, allowing users to select which registries are used for different stages of development, offering greater flexibility and control over deployment workflows. These enhancements are meant to streamline operations, especially for organizations utilizing Helm alongside Docker and Kubernetes, ensuring a comprehensive view and management of the entire release process.
